Georgia Tech Hosts Green Expo
By Martha Dalton
Atlanta – Friday is National Alternative Fuel Vehicle Day. In honor of that, Georgia Tech is holding an expo featuring vehicles that run on alternative fuels, such as natural gas and electricity. WABE's Martha Dalton has the story.
One of the vehicles on display will be the eco car, which was designed by a group of Georgia Tech students. The group was given a Chevrolet View and told to make it more energy-efficient. Team Outreach Coordinator Kary Winkler says they gave it a makeover:
"85 percent ethanol architecture, and the electric part of it is run off a lithium ion battery. We increased the highway mileage by 30 miles per gallon. 55 percent reduction in greenhouse gas emissions."
One of the expo's sponsors is Centergy Group. President Dave Mook says green infrastructure will be featured as well, because if you're going to buy an electric car, you'll need someplace to charge it.
"They'll be some charging technologies that you can have in your home. There's also some information on how you'll be able to use your iPhone and find the next charging station available."
The expo is from 9:00 to 4:00 at the Kessler Campanile, and is free to the public.
